如何在服务器禁用指令系统
-
禁用服务器的指令系统可以帮助提高服务器的安全性,减少被恶意操控的风险。以下是一些可能的方法来实现禁用服务器的指令系统。
-
限制用户权限:首先,可以通过限制用户的权限来禁用指令系统。只有具有特定权限的用户才能执行指令,其他用户无法使用指令系统。这可以通过操作系统的用户管理功能来实现。例如,在Linux中,可以使用chmod命令来设置用户的权限。
-
配置防火墙:配置防火墙可以限制对指定端口的访问,从而实现禁用指令系统的目的。可以通过防火墙规则来阻止对指令系统所用端口的入口和出口连接。这可以防止攻击者通过网络连接到指令系统并执行恶意指令。常用的防火墙软件包括iptables和ufw。
-
禁用服务:禁用服务器上运行的指令系统相关服务也是一种有效的方法。通过禁用指令系统相关服务,可以防止用户执行指令系统。具体的操作方法则取决于服务器所用的操作系统和服务。例如,在Linux中可以使用systemctl命令禁用服务。
-
修改文件权限:适当修改系统中指令系统相关文件的权限,可以限制谁可以读取或执行这些文件。只有授权用户才能执行指令系统相关文件。
需要注意的是,禁用服务器的指令系统可能会对服务器的正常运行产生影响。因此,在禁用指令系统之前,务必要进行充分的测试和备份,以确保服务器的稳定性和可用性。同时,建议定期更新服务器的操作系统和应用程序,以填补已知的安全漏洞,确保服务器的安全性。
1年前 -
-
要在服务器上禁用指令系统,可以采取以下步骤:
-
配置权限插件:大多数Minecraft服务器使用权限插件来管理玩家的权限。可以使用像PermissionsEx、LuckPerms等插件来配置和管理权限。首先,需要安装所选权限插件,并按照其文档进行配置。设置适当的权限以限制玩家对指令的访问。
-
限制控制台访问:通过限制对服务器控制台的访问,可以阻止玩家在游戏内使用指令。可以通过修改服务器配置文件中的设置来实现。例如,将控制台的权限设置为只允许管理员访问,或只允许特定的IP地址访问。
-
禁用特定指令:一些服务器插件允许管理员禁用特定的指令。这些插件包括如PlugMan、VanillaTweaks等。通过在插件配置文件中禁用指定的指令,可以限制玩家的操作。这些插件提供了灵活的选项,可以根据需要禁用不同的指令。
-
使用防火墙:可以通过服务器操作系统的防火墙设置来限制对服务器端口的访问。将只允许特定IP地址或IP地址范围访问服务器端口,可以阻止其他非授权用户连接到服务器。这将有效地减少可用指令的范围。
-
移除相应插件:如果服务器上安装的插件提供了玩家使用指令的功能,可以考虑移除相应的插件。删除插件将带走插件提供的指令功能,从而限制玩家对指令系统的访问。
需要记住的是,禁用指令系统可能会对服务器的功能和游戏体验产生影响。在进行任何更改之前,应该先备份服务器文件,以便在需要时可以还原。同时,应与服务器的管理员进行沟通和协商,确保他们支持并了解这些更改的影响。
1年前 -
-
在服务器上禁用指令系统有多种方法和操作流程。以下将以Linux服务器为例,详细介绍几种常用的禁用指令系统的方法。
- 使用chroot方法
chroot方法是一种将进程限制在一个特定目录下运行的方法,可以用来禁用指令系统。下面是具体的操作流程:
(1)创建一个新的目录,用于限制指令系统的运行。
(2)将想要禁用的指令系统的文件、目录以及依赖文件复制到该新目录下。
(3)使用chroot命令将当前运行环境切换到新目录。
(4)运行指令系统。
- 修改用户权限
修改用户权限也是一种禁用指令系统的方法。下面是具体的操作流程:
(1)创建一个新用户,用于禁用指令系统。
(2)将新用户添加到非root用户组。
(3)修改新用户的权限,禁止执行指令系统。
(4)使用新用户登录服务器。
- 使用系统安全模块
系统安全模块(如SELinux)可以用于禁用指令系统。下面是使用SELinux禁用指令系统的操作流程:
(1)安装SELinux。
(2)启用SELinux。
(3)使用SELinux的规则,禁止执行指令系统。
(4)重启服务器。
- 使用应用程序防火墙
应用程序防火墙(如iptables)可以设置防火墙规则,禁止执行指令系统。以下是使用iptables禁用指令系统的操作流程:
(1)安装iptables。
(2)创建防火墙规则,禁止执行指令系统。
(3)启动iptables。
(4)重启服务器。
以上是几种常用的禁用指令系统的方法和操作流程。根据具体的服务器环境和需求,选择最适合的方法进行设置。在进行操作之前,建议先对服务器进行备份,以防操作错误导致服务器不可用。
1年前